Dubai’s luxury real estate market has added a new name to its waterfront skyline — Avida Residences, a wellness-driven community jointly introduced by Iquna Properties and Devmark, the UAE-based real estate sales and marketing consultancy.
Positioned within Dubai Islands, the development marks the debut of Avida, a new entrant in the property sector that blends longevity science with architectural design. The project reflects the city’s growing shift toward wellness-oriented living spaces, a segment gaining traction among both local buyers and overseas investors.
The launch represents a collaboration between Avida Group, creators of the Longevity Center in Jumeirah, and Devmark, which has led several branded residential launches across the UAE. The project’s design philosophy – branded as The Avida Way – integrates health, balance, and sustainability into every layer of community planning.

A Wellness Blueprint for Modern Dubai
Avida Residences features a curated selection of one-, two-, and three-bedroom apartments, along with two expansive penthouses overlooking the water. The homes are characterized by biophilic design principles, ensuring abundant natural light, organic textures, and open layouts.
According to Devmark CEO Sean McCauley, the launch reflects an ongoing evolution in buyer expectations.
“Luxury today is defined as much by wellness and purpose as it is by design,” McCauley said. “Avida Residences represents that change – where homes support physical vitality and emotional well-being.”
Each apartment includes 2.8-meter floor-to-ceiling windows, muted interior palettes, and precision detailing by Sneha Divias Atelier, the award-winning design studio behind several boutique projects in Dubai. Kitchens are equipped with Siemens appliances and understated stone finishes, while bedrooms and bathrooms follow a spa-inspired aesthetic.

A Concept Built Around Longevity
At the core of Avida Residences lies an ecosystem of wellness-focused amenities curated by Avida Longevity, the brand’s health innovation arm. These include infrared saunas, cold plunge pools, contrast therapy, red-light therapy rooms, and a hyperbaric oxygen chamber – facilities typically reserved for specialized health centres.
Residents will also have access to yoga terraces, movement studios, and rooftop pools, all designed to promote restorative living. The aim, according to Avida Group’s Co-Founder and CEO Hafsa Al Ulama, is to extend the company’s wellness mission beyond medical care and into the built environment.
“Our goal has always been to help people live better, not just longer,” said Al Ulama. “With Avida Residences, we’re bringing the science of longevity into everyday spaces.”
Beyond its physical amenities, the development will provide residents with personalized longevity assessments, nutritional consultations, and lifestyle guidance – services intended to make health maintenance a seamless part of daily life.

The Market Context
The wellness real estate segment has expanded rapidly across the UAE, buoyed by post-pandemic lifestyle priorities and increased global awareness of preventive health. According to a report by the Global Wellness Institute, the wellness real estate market in the Middle East is projected to grow by more than 30% annually through 2027.
Developers like Iquna and Avida are positioning early within this niche, betting that holistic living communities will redefine Dubai’s next phase of urban luxury.
